John Witherspoon, who heads up the popular wine blog Anything Wine, finally opened a bottle of our 2007 Generations Petit Verdot Petite Sirah and gave it a taste. After a few months of waiting, I guess the temptation overcame him!
John’s take on our ‘purple teeth’ wine:
This was definitely a big wine but also definitely ready to drink now. The tannins were big and ripe but not too over the top “velcro” tannins as I like to say. Tons of rich, dark fruit with nice smokey and dried herb notes that round out the flavor/aroma profile nicely. At $20 it is a good value for a big fleshy, fruit filled wine when you are in that “New World” mood.
John nailed it. This wine is made in a different style than our other wines – crafted to display intense color and fruit flavors, integrated tannins, and ready to drink now! It is still (as of this writing…) my favorite wine in our lineup.
